Transaction 123c3bd3d89ecdce143aea131bb2113fa553f67b832936ce4e85f20196cf25b8
1 Input
1 Output
-
123c3bd3d89ecdce143aea131bb2113fa553f67b832936ce4e85f20196cf25b8:0
- value
- 242927439
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 78667f00f24f95598521197db96fff8efbaf2a57 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BycsaJGBW3AHh5Rvo2A3w6zavULXiNV4V